The Importance of Rebar in Construction
Before diving into the tools used to tie rebar, it's essential to understand the role of rebar in construction. Rebar is typically made of steel and is used to strengthen concrete structures, preventing cracking and structural failure. The placement and secure tying of rebar are crucial for the durability and strength of concrete, making the task a vital part of any construction project.
What are Rebar Tying Tools?
Rebar tying tools, including wire twisters and steel hooks, are designed to streamline the process of tying rebar together. Traditional methods of tying rebar often involve the manual use of wire and pliers, which can be time-consuming and physically taxing. Cheap alternatives like wire twisters and steel hooks offer a more efficient solution, significantly improving productivity on the job site.
Advantages of Wire Twisters
1. Efficiency and Speed The primary advantage of using a wire twister is the speed it brings to the rebar tying process. With a wire twister, contractors can secure multiple rebar connections in a fraction of the time it would take using manual techniques. This efficiency allows for quicker project turnaround times, which is essential in a competitive construction market.
2. Consistency Consistency in tying rebar is crucial for structural integrity. A wire twister ensures that each tie is uniform, which can lead to more reliable construction outcomes. This uniformity is particularly important in large-scale projects where thousands of rebar ties are required.
3. Reduced Physical Strain Tying rebar manually can be physically demanding, especially in large projects. Wire twisters reduce the risk of repetitive strain injuries and fatigue, enhancing worker safety and comfort on the job.
4. Cost-Effective Many wire twisters are available at a low cost, making them accessible to contractors of all budgets. Investing in a reliable wire twister can lead to significant time savings and increased productivity, ultimately offsetting the initial cost of the tool.
The Role of Steel Hooks
Steel hooks are another vital component in the arsenal of rebar tying tools. These hooks are used in conjunction with wire to secure rebar in place, ensuring that the bars don't shift during the pouring of concrete. The benefits of steel hooks include
1. Durability Steel hooks are robust and designed to withstand the rigors of construction. Their durability ensures that they can handle the demands of tying rebar in various conditions.
2. Versatility Steel hooks can be used for a range of rebar sizes and configurations, making them an adaptable tool for different projects.
3. Enhanced Control Using a steel hook helps in gaining better control while tying rebar, allowing workers to work efficiently and effectively without compromising on quality.
